They've had versions of this data for several years now, at least for
the Radio 3 programmes above, although the format and tags have changed
a bit over time.  The accuracy, completeness (and sometimes the format
and tags used) seem to depend a lot on the individual programme producer
or external production company, with the data for Late Junction being
generally pretty good, especially since Reduced Listening took over
production. One difference to this change is that they seem to have
re-formatted the metadata for programmes already in the database. FWIW
